Vikunja has a Rate-Limit Bypass for Unauthenticated Users via Spoofed Headers
Summary Unauthenticated users are able to bypass the application's built-in rate-limits by spoofing the X-Forwarded-For or X-Real-IP headers due to the rate-limit relying on the value of echo.Context.RealIP.
